Changeset 6696
- Timestamp:
- 9 Sep 2011, 07:11:53 (13 years ago)
- Location:
- main/waeup.sirp/trunk/src/waeup/sirp/students
- Files:
-
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
main/waeup.sirp/trunk/src/waeup/sirp/students/browser.py
r6695 r6696 477 477 grok.name('bedit') 478 478 grok.require('waeup.handleStudent') 479 form_fields = grok.AutoFields(IStudentBaseEdit).omit('student_id') 479 form_fields = grok.AutoFields(IStudentBaseEdit).omit( 480 'student_id', 'reg_number') 480 481 grok.template('baseeditpage') 481 482 label = 'Change password' -
main/waeup.sirp/trunk/src/waeup/sirp/students/catalog.py
r6630 r6696 18 18 student_id = index.Field(attribute='student_id') 19 19 name = index.Text(attribute='name') 20 #history = index.Text(attribute='history')21 #state = index.Field(attribute='state')20 reg_number = index.Field(attribute='reg_number') 21 state = index.Field(attribute='state') 22 22 23 23 class StudentQueryResultItem(object): … … 32 32 self.student_id = context.student_id 33 33 self.name = context.name 34 #self.history = context.history35 #self.state = context.state34 self.reg_number = context.reg_number 35 self.state = context.state 36 36 37 37 def search(query=None, searchtype=None, view=None): … … 40 40 # view.flash('Empty search string.') 41 41 # return 42 if searchtype in (' history','name'):42 if searchtype in ('name',): 43 43 results = Query().searchResults( 44 44 Text(('students_catalog', searchtype), query)) -
main/waeup.sirp/trunk/src/waeup/sirp/students/interfaces.py
r6695 r6696 80 80 password = schema.Password( 81 81 title = u'Password', 82 required = False, 83 ) 84 85 reg_number = schema.TextLine( 86 title = u'Registration Number', 87 default = u'', 88 required = True, 89 readonly = False, 82 90 ) 83 91 … … 144 152 ) 145 153 154 password = schema.Password( 155 title = u'Password', 156 required = True, 157 ) 158 146 159 IStudentBaseEdit['name'].order = IStudentBase['name'].order 147 160
Note: See TracChangeset for help on using the changeset viewer.